Sida 1 av 1

Få gyrosensor att bestämma position

Postat: 25 mars 2014, 11:17:37
av Hampe
Hej Elektronikforumet!

Jag håller på med ett projekt där jag vill använda en gyrosensor för att bestämma ett objekts position i rummet.
Jag tänker mig att via en Arduino koppla in denna gyrosensor till datorn och på något sätt konvertera informationen till x- y- och z-koordinater.
Jag har införskaffat mig världens minsta gyrosensor, Bosch BMG160(3-axlad), som mäter 3x3x1 mm i mått.
Men jag har stött på ett problem; en gyrosensor mäter ju vinkelhastigheten, alltså dess rotation kring sitt eget rotationscentrum. Kan man verkligen göra om detta så att man får sensorns förflyttning i rummet?

Re: Få gyrosensor att bestämma position

Postat: 25 mars 2014, 11:22:14
av svanted
en gyro detekterar rotation, inte rörelser i sidled

Re: Få gyrosensor att bestämma position

Postat: 25 mars 2014, 11:34:49
av TtompaA
Du skulle möjligtvis kunna hänga sensorn i en pendel med känd längd och vikt, och utifrån mätvärdena räkna ut pivåpunktens acceleration i längs-/sidled. För låga accelerationer krävs dock ett mycket känsligt gyro.
För att systemet inte skall balla ur totalt bör då även vinkelgivare monteras på pendelns pivåpunkt för att kunna räkna bort eventuell självpendling.

Det lättaste är nog att byta gyrot mot en accelerometer.